How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Confluence?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Confluence Studio Apartments | $3,750 | $3,750 | $3,750 |
| Confluence 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,009 | $525 | $1,475 |
| Confluence 2 Bedroom Apartments | $954 | $610 | $1,850 |
| Confluence 3 Bedroom Apartments | $859 | $465 | $2,500 |
| Confluence 4 Bedroom Apartments | $605 | $420 | $2,350 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Confluence
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Confluence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Confluence ranges from $525 to $1,475 with an average monthly rent of $1,009.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Confluence c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Confluence range from $610 to $1,850.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$954.
How expensive are Confluence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 25 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Confluence on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$465 to $2,500 - averaging $859 for the location.
